What is the average commission for listing agents in Cupertino, CA?
The average commission for listing agents in Cupertino, CA, can range from 4% to 6% of the final sale price, often split between the listing agent and the buyer's agent. However, this can vary based on the brokerage, the agent's experience, and the services provided. High-end brokerages or those offering extensive marketing might command higher rates, while discount brokerages may offer lower percentages.
How do I choose the best listing agent for my home in Cupertino?
To choose the best listing agent for your home in Cupertino, consider their local market knowledge, marketing strategies, track record with similar properties, communication style, and negotiation skills. Interview several agents, ask for references, and review their proposed marketing plan and comparative market analysis (CMA) to ensure they align with your goals.
What services should I expect from a top listing agent in Cupertino?
A top listing agent in Cupertino should provide comprehensive services including market analysis and pricing strategy, professional photography/videography, staging advice, robust marketing across various platforms, property showings, negotiation of offers, managing inspections and appraisals, and overseeing the closing process.

How do listing agents negotiate offers in Cupertino?
Listing agents in Cupertino negotiate offers by presenting them to the seller, advising on the strengths and weaknesses of each offer, and crafting counter-offers. They aim to secure the best possible price and terms for the seller while facilitating a smooth transaction.
What does "Days on Market" mean for Cupertino homes, and how do agents influence it?
"Days on Market" (DOM) refers to the average number of days a property is listed for sale before it sells. Experienced Cupertino listing agents aim to minimize DOM by pricing homes correctly, marketing them effectively, and presenting them appealingly to attract buyers quickly.
